Change Password through Microsoft Account

Resetting your Windows 8 password via a Microsoft account is simple and handy. It syncs your password across devices, so logging in is trouble-free.

Steps to Reset Password via Microsoft Account

Here’s how you reset your password using a Microsoft account:

  1. Go to the Microsoft login page on a device with internet.
  2. Click the “Forgot my password” option then keep going.
  3. Get a security code through your backup email or phone and follow the instructions.
  4. Type in the security code you got. Then, go to your account’s reset section.
  5. Enter your new password twice to confirm the change. This makes sure your password is the same on all devices.

Utilizing Safe Mode with Command Prompt

Safe Mode lets users reset Windows passwords in a more basic setting. It’s great for IT experts and system admins. They can fix problems or recover passwords using command prompts here.

  1. Restart your computer and press F8 before the Windows logo appears.
  2. Select Safe Mode with Command Prompt from the Advanced Boot Options menu.
  3. Log in with administrative privileges to ensure you have access to the necessary tools.

To reset the password in Safe Mode, use the command prompt. Here’s the way:

  • Open the Command Prompt window.
  • Type net user [username] [newpassword] and press Enter.
  • Replace [username] with your account name and [newpassword] with your new password.

This approach works best on older Windows versions. Newer versions might not work as well due to advanced security. Make sure you’re an admin to do this right.

Using Windows Install Disk

If you’re locked out of your laptop without a password reset disk, a Windows Install Disk can help. It gives you access to tools to reset your password using the command prompt. Remember, though, this process is not simple and takes time. We’ll show you how to prepare the install disk, reset your password step by step, and what difficulties you may face.

Setting up the Windows Install Disk

First, you need a bootable Windows disk. Create one using the Media Creation Tool from the Microsoft website. Here are the steps:

  1. Download the Media Creation Tool and run it.
  2. Choose “Create installation media for another PC.”
  3. Pick your language, edition, and whether you need 32-bit or 64-bit.
  4. Select USB flash drive or ISO file and complete the setup.

Instructions for Resetting Password with Install Disk

Now, boot from the install disk and do the following:

  1. Click “Repair your computer” on the setup page.
  2. Go to “Troubleshoot,” then “Advanced options,” and pick “Command Prompt.”
  3. At the command prompt, find where Windows is installed. Check the drive letter with:
    dir C:

    If “C:” isn’t right, try other letters until you find it.

  4. Found the drive? Now, reset your password with these commands:
    net user [username] [newpassword]

    Change “[username]” to your name and “[newpassword]” to what you want. Hit Enter.

  5. Boot up again and log in using the new password.

Challenges and Considerations

Though it works, using the Windows Install Disk can be tough:

  • Your files might get lost if something goes wrong. Always back them up.
  • Finding the correct part of the drive where Windows is can be hard if you have many partitions.
  • If you’re not good with command prompts, this might seem scary.

Still, this method can work well for many. Just be careful and follow the instructions closely to avoid problems.
